By laying this foundation, you'll create short-form videos that are not only visually appealing but also strategically aligned with your overall business goals. ### Crafting Engaging Short-Form Videos: Actionable Frameworks Now, let's get to the heart of the matter: creating engaging short-form videos that convert. Here's a framework to guide your content creation process: 1. **Hook 'Em in Seconds:** The first few seconds of your video are critical. You need to grab viewers' attention immediately and compelling them to keep watching. Use a captivating visual, a thought-provoking question, a surprising statistic, or a humorous opening to hook your audience. * **Example:** For a Webflow agency, you could start with a visually stunning website animation or a before-and-after transformation showcasing your design skills. 2. **Keep it Concise and Focused:** Remember, it's *short*-form video. Get straight to the point and avoid unnecessary fluff. Focus on delivering a clear, concise message that resonates with your target audience. * **Example:** Instead of a lengthy explanation of Webflow CMS, create a short video showcasing three key benefits in under 30 seconds. 3. **Visual Storytelling:** Use visuals to tell your story. Incorporate engaging footage, graphics, animations, and text overlays to enhance your message and keep viewers entertained. * **Example:** Use screen recordings to demonstrate specific Webflow features or create animated explainers to illustrate complex concepts. 4. **Add Music and Sound Effects:** Sound is an essential element of short-form video. Choose music and sound effects that complement your visuals and enhance the overall viewing experience. Ensure the sound mixes well with the narration or voice over. * **Example:** Use upbeat, positive music for a product demo video or dramatic sound effects to emphasize a key moment in your storyline. 5. **Call to Action (CTA):** Every short-form video should have a clear call to action. What do you want viewers to do after watching your video? Drive traffic to your Webflow website? Sign up for your newsletter? Follow you on social media? Make it easy for them to take the desired action. * **Example:** Add a text overlay with a link to your website or a button that says "Learn More" or "Get Started." ### Aligning Video Content with Webflow Design Principles Webflow's design principles emphasize visual hierarchy, user experience, and responsive design. By adhering to these Webflow design principles, you'll create short-form videos that are not only visually appealing but also highly effective in communicating your message and driving conversions. ### Repurposing Your Short-Form Video Content for Maximum Impact Creating high-quality short-form video content takes time and effort. To maximize your investment, repurpose your videos for various digital formats: * **Blog Posts:** Embed your videos in blog posts to enhance engagement and provide readers with a more visual learning experience. Transcribe the audio from your video to create written content. * **Newsletters:** Include short clips or GIFs from your videos in your email newsletters to capture subscribers' attention and drive traffic to your website. * **Website Landing Pages:** Use short-form videos on your website landing pages to showcase your products or services, explain complex concepts, and build trust with potential customers. * **Social Media Platforms:** Optimize your videos for each social media platform. Different aspect ratios, length limitations, and user behaviors. * **Presentations:** Integrate key insights or segments within presentations. ### Tracking Your Results and Optimizing Your Strategy Creating short-form video content is an ongoing process. Track your results and optimize your strategy based on what works best for your brand and audience. * **Platform Analytics:** Pay attention to engagement metrics such as views, likes, comments, shares, and click-through rates. These metrics will provide valuable insights into what types of videos resonate with your audience. * **Website Analytics:** Track how short-form videos impact traffic to your Webflow website, lead generation, and sales conversions. * **A/B Testing:** Experiment with different video formats, messages, and calls to action to see what performs best.
